DESCRIPTION

Paysign is a prepaid card program manager and payment processor operating across two core markets. In plasma donor compensation, Paysign provides prepaid debit cards that plasma donation centers use to pay donors after each session. Paysign manages the full card lifecycle — issuance, fund loading, cardholder enrollment, and customer service — and serves roughly 595 plasma donation centers across the U.S. and Puerto Rico, representing approximately 48-50% market share. In pharmaceutical patient affordability, Paysign processes co-pay assistance claims and manages prepaid card-based payments on behalf of drug manufacturers, helping reduce patients' out-of-pocket costs and improving manufacturer enrollment and adherence metrics. A key differentiator here is Paysign's proprietary "dynamic business rules" technology, which operates in real time at the point-of-sale to help manufacturers combat tactics that redirect co-pay assistance funds away from their intended use. Paysign earns fees at multiple points in both businesses: in plasma, through card load fees, interchange, and inactivity fees; in patient affordability, through program setup fees, recurring monthly management fees, per-claim transaction fees, and add-on service fees. Paysign does not hold a banking license and issues cards through sponsor bank partners. Paysign is also developing a nascent SaaS platform for plasma collection operators, pending FDA clearance, which would expand Paysign's role from payment processor to broader technology partner.
